Aerodynamic methods for increasing the efficiency of dust catchers in the production of refractories. 2. Aerohydrodynamic designing of dust catchers

Abstract

The concept of superposition of the losses in calculating the hydraulic resistance of dust catchers used in the refractory industry is developed and substantiated. A unified method and a calculation procedure are suggested and applied for advancing the dust catcher design.
